Camila Mendes to Star as Teela in Masters of the Universe Live-Action Movie

Riverdale alum Camila Mendes has been tapped to star as Teela in the upcoming live-action movie adaptation of Masters of the Universe, joining Nicholas Galitzine’s He-Man.  The actress is set to play Teela, a warrior who has been enlisted to help protect the royal family, most especially Prince Adam of Eternia (also known as He-Man). … Read more